🔓 Step 1: Unlock the National Dex (Required)
Diamond / Pearl / Platinum
See all Pokémon in the Sinnoh Dex (not catch, just see)
Defeat the Elite Four and Champion
Talk to Professor Rowan in Sandgem Town
HeartGold / SoulSilver
Defeat the Johto Elite Four
Enter the Hall of Fame
Talk to Professor Oak in Pallet Town
Once unlocked, the National Dex becomes available.

🥚 Step 4: Breed Pokémon Instead of Catching Repeats
Breeding saves massive time:
One Pokémon = entire evolution line
Use Ditto for universal breeding
Hatch eggs with Flame Body / Magma Armor Pokémon
📍 Best places to hatch eggs:
Solaceon Town (DPPT)
Goldenrod City (HGSS)
